Find God’s Will For You And Do It
Philippians 1:23-24
23 For I am in a strait betwixt two, having a desire to depart, and to be with Christ; which is far better:
24 Nevertheless to abide in the flesh is more needful for you.
Don’t you just long for home sometimes? I often find such comfort in knowing that this world is not my home. This world is not all there is! In fact, our life here doesn’t even show up on the scale of eternity.
So many people get so caught up in this life that they forget the real truth that soon they’ll be in eternity. I’ve come to the realization within myself that only 3 things will matter in eternity:
- Did we receive salvation?
- What did we do for God?
- Who did we help in life?
Nothing else will matter. I share things about God here to encourage you and push you to strive to be what God’s called you to be. If he’s called you just to be a mother or giver, do it with all your heart.
Finding God’s will for your life is the most important thing you can do. When you step into His perfect plan and will, you will be able to watch great things begin to unfold in your life. The only way to find who you are is by serving Jesus Christ whole-heartly.
Never before has a generation had such a problem finding their identity as our generation. There so many TV, music, and fashion icons, that it’s left a generation desperately trying to find themselves. The only place you’ll truly find yourself is in God.
I challenge you to go deeper in your walk with God and discover who He wants you to become. Forget what the world says or does, find out what God says. At the end of your life, all that matters is if you did God’s will for your life. Can you say you’ve been doing His will?
